Web27 jun. 2024 · We can use the vertex form to find a parabola’s equation. The idea is to use the coordinates of its vertex (maximum point, or minimum point) to write its equation in the form y=a (x−h)2+k (assuming we can read the coordinates (h,k) from the graph) and then to find the value of the coefficient a.
